Unmasking the Invisible: The Art of Forensic Toxicology

Forensic toxicology is a fascinating field that utilizes the principles of chemistry and biology to analyze bodily substances for the presence of toxic compounds. Toxicologists act as detectives, unraveling the secrets hidden within tissue specimens to determine the cause of death or illness. Their meticulous work often involves cutting-edge techniques and instrumentation, allowing them to identify even minute traces of drugs, poisons, or chemicals that may hold the key to solving a crime or health enigma.
